Make use of ARCH_RENESAS in place of ARCH_SHMOBILE.

This is part of an ongoing process to migrate from ARCH_SHMOBILE to
ARCH_RENESAS the motivation for which being that RENESAS seems to be a more
appropriate name than SHMOBILE for the majority of Renesas ARM based SoCs.

v2
* Do not update VIDEO_SH_VOU to use ARCH_RENESAS as this is
  used by some SH-based platforms and is not used by any ARM-based platforms
  so a dependency on ARCH_SHMOBILE is correct for that driver
